Laparoscopy Drape
A Laparoscopy Drape is a specialized surgical drape designed specifically for laparoscopic procedures. It provides a sterile barrier and optimal access to the surgical site while minimizing the risk of contamination and maintaining a controlled environment.
Product Description:
- Size and Dimensions: Laparoscopy Drapes are available in various sizes to accommodate different patient sizes and procedural requirements. They are typically designed to cover the entire surgical field and provide sufficient space for laparoscopic instruments and equipment.
- Material: Laparoscopy Drapes are made from a fluid-resistant and non-woven fabric. This material provides a protective barrier against fluids, contaminants, and microorganisms, ensuring a sterile surgical field.
- Clear Plastic Fenestrations: Laparoscopy Drapes feature clear plastic fenestrations or transparent panels that allow visibility of the surgical site and easy access for laparoscopic instruments. These fenestrations are strategically placed to align with the intended incision sites or port placements.
- Adhesive or Tape: Laparoscopy Drapes often include adhesive strips or medical-grade tape along the edges or fenestrations. These adhesive features facilitate a secure and aseptic attachment to the patient’s skin, minimizing the risk of contamination during the procedure.
- Reinforced Areas: Some Laparoscopy Drapes may have reinforced areas or additional layers of material in high-stress regions where instruments and trocars are inserted. These reinforcements enhance durability and resistance against tearing or punctures during the laparoscopic procedure.
- Fluid Control Features: Laparoscopy Drapes may incorporate fluid control features such as absorbent materials or channels to manage and redirect fluids away from the surgical field. This helps to maintain visibility and prevent fluid accumulation, minimizing the risk of contamination.
- Compatibility: Laparoscopy Drapes are designed specifically for laparoscopic procedures and are compatible with various laparoscopic instruments and equipment. They are tailored to meet the unique requirements of laparoscopic surgery, ensuring optimal access and a sterile environment.
The Laparoscopy Drape is a critical component in maintaining a sterile field during laparoscopic procedures. It provides an effective barrier against contamination while allowing clear visibility and access for laparoscopic instruments.
